Where I live (maybe where you are as well, but it's local adverts not on any 'national' network) AT&T has been running these commercials patting itself on the back for 'all the improvements we've made to broadband over the last 10 years'.
The first thing they did 10 years ago was get the state legislature to pass a law prohibiting any local government organization from building broadband networks (we have county/city run electric grids where I live, and AT&T owned the cablecos before the sellout to Comcrud).
A couple of cities managed to get their networks up and running before the law went into effect, and were 'grandfathered' into staying in operation. They still exist (100% fiber to the home), and Comcast and the telco (mostly Verizon, some Qwest) have about .001% of the market there.
This is in a mostly rural state, that IF there was decent internet (hell, decent basic PHONE service) in most the parts, we would be giving China and India a run for their money in doing things like phone support and such.
But....NOOOOOOOO. We can't have that! Even though I live less than 3 miles from the WORLD'S BIGGEST BUILDING (look it up), max speed I can get is 10/2mb/s (Comcast, with various limits and slowdowns, at ~$99/mo) or 3/768kb/s from Verizon (no limits, $35/mo).
